Center for Research in Ethics and Integrity
Center for Research in Ethics and Integrity (CREI) is established with a mission of advancing ethics and integrity in the public sector. Advancement of ethics and integrity can hardly be realized without series of rigorous research undertakings that aim at understanding the state of ethics and the underlying assumptions that gave rise to the way members of a certain society behave the way they behave.
Nonetheless, issues pertaining to ethics and integrity are not well researched and documented in the Ethiopian public sector .CREI, therefore, is entrusted with the duty of nurturing adherence to ethical behavior in providing public services among others. Cognizant of the alluring and demanding nature of tasks ahead, the center is equipping itself with highly qualified and experienced researchers. Learning, passion for excellence, pragmatism, professionalism and trust are the core values of CREI in dealing with its mission.
